Senex, a subsidiary of POSCO International, signed a large-scale gas supply contract in Australia

Business / 김지선 / 08/11/2023 02:25 AM
 

 

[Alpha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Kim Jisun] Senex Energy of Australia, a subsidiary of POSCO International, has signed seven long-term natural gas supply contracts. The contract is estimated at a total of one trillion won.

Senex Energy announced on the 10th, "We have signed a contract to supply a total of 133 petazules (international energy measurement unit) of gas to power plants such as BlueScope and Liberty Steel, including AGL, Australia's largest power producer."

The supply period is up to 10 years from 2025. If Senex Energy provides natural gas, power generation companies will convert it to liquefied natural gas (LNG) and use it for power generation.

133 petazule is the amount that can produce about 2.5 million tons of LNG. It accounts for 25% of the annual gas demand in eastern Australia.

POSCO International is expanding its gas treatment facilities to meet the growing demand for natural gas.

In order to strengthen energy security, POSCO International plans to convert some of the natural gas produced by Cenex Energy into LNG and bring it into Korea. The maximum size is 400,000 tons.
